These individuals may access AWM as a step-down from sub-acute detox, as a transition to active treatment services in either Medication Assisted Treatment, Adult Outpatient Substance Use Disorder Treatment or Dual Recovery, or to withdrawal only. Ambulatory Withdrawal ManagementĪmbulatory Withdrawal Management (AWM) is a level of care for individuals who are in mild to moderate withdrawal from substances and have stable, supportive housing and access to a support network. Outpatient Substance Use Disorder Treatment for Adults This voluntary program is available five days per week, 2.5 hours per day. SPERA’s group schedule includes: Intensive Outpatient (IOP), Cognitive Enhancement Therapy (CET), Adult Day Treatment, Art Therapy, and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T). The interdisciplinary team works with clients to improve their ability to use strengths, skills, treatment, and community resources more successfully. Unison Health’s Adult SPERA program exists to help adults coping with mental illness regain hope and take more effective action to improve their lives by interrupting recurring hospitalizations, reducing stigma, and stabilizing symptoms.
